Common Entity Domains
| Domain | Description | Common Actions |
|---|
light | Lights | on, off, toggle, set brightness |
switch | Switches | on, off, toggle |
sensor | Sensors | state (read-only) |
binary_sensor | Binary sensors | state (read-only) |
climate | Thermostats | set temperature, set mode |
cover | Blinds/covers | open, close, set position |
lock | Locks | lock, unlock |
media_player | Media devices | play, pause, volume |
input_boolean | Helper toggles | on, off |
input_number | Helper numbers | set value |
input_select | Helper dropdowns | select option |
script | Scripts | run |
scene | Scenes | activate |
automation | Automations | trigger, on, off |

Glossary (HA terms — keep distinct):
-
Dashboard = a sidebar entry (Overview, Air Quality, Map). Sidebar order is a per-USER frontend preference, not in any dashboard config.
-
View = a tab inside a dashboard. View order is global (stored in the dashboard config).
-
Card = a widget inside a view.
